South Africa's Land Bill Sparks U.S. Aid Cuts and Retaliation

  • South Africa's President Cyril Ramaphosa has taken a bold step by signing a land expropriation bill, enabling land seizures under certain conditions. In a swift reaction, U.S. President Donald Trump cut aid, jeopardizing vital HIV treatment facilities. South African leaders, like Gwede Mantashe, are now contemplating retaliatory actions on mineral exports, while the nation rallies to form the Hague Group to challenge U.S. sanctions in international courts.
